How Do You Say “Interview” in Spanish

Translation of “Interview” in Spanish

The word “Interview” can be translated to Spanish as “Entrevista.” This translation accurately represents the process of conducting a formal conversation or dialogue, typically for the purpose of gathering information, evaluating suitability, or assessing someone’s qualifications.

Purpose and Types of Interviews

Interviews are conducted for various purposes in different contexts. Here are some common types of interviews:1. Job Interview: A job interview is conducted to assess a candidate’s qualifications, skills, and suitability for a specific job position.2. Media Interview: Media interviews involve journalists or reporters asking questions to individuals or experts for the purpose of gathering information or obtaining opinions on a particular topic.3. Research Interview: Research interviews are conducted to collect data or gather insights from individuals for academic, social, or market research studies.4. Celebrity Interview: Celebrity interviews are conducted by media or talk show hosts to interview celebrities or public figures, discussing their life, work, or current projects.

Preparing for an Interview

To prepare for an interview, it is important to consider the following:1. Research: Gather information about the organization, role, or topic relevant to the interview. This shows your interest and preparedness.2. Practice: Rehearse common interview questions and prepare thoughtful responses. Practice your body language, tone, and mannerisms.3. Dress appropriately: Choose professional attire that aligns with the organization’s dress code and conveys a polished image.4. Bring necessary documents: Carry copies of your resume, portfolio, and any supporting documents relevant to the interview.

Tips for a Successful Interview

Here are some tips to excel in an interview:1. Be prepared: Arrive on time, be attentive, and actively listen to the interviewer’s questions. Respond thoughtfully and concisely.2. Showcase your skills and experience: Provide specific examples and achievements that demonstrate your capabilities and suitability for the position.3. Ask questions: Prepare insightful questions to ask the interviewer about the role, organization, or company culture. This demonstrates your interest and engagement.4. Follow-up: Send a thank-you note or email to express gratitude for the opportunity and reiterate your interest in the position.
